TP(安卓)上部分代币无法兑换的全面解析与应对策略

导语:在安卓端使用 TokenPocket(TP)或类似移动钱包时,遇到“某些币无法兑换”是常见问题。表面上看像是前端或网络问题,深层原因涉及合约设计、链与 DEX 的限制、安全策略、全球化技术与监管差异等。下文分主题说明原因、风险防护与可行对策。

一、常见技术与合约层原因

- 合约限制:有的代币合约在 transfer 或 approve 时包含钩子函数(如防恶意交易、黑名单、白名单、转账税、回调),这可能阻止普通的 swap 或 transfer。某些项目还会在合约中添加“交易开关”或限制流动性池交互。

- 非标准实现:代币并非严格遵循 ERC-20/BEP-20 标准(例如缺少返回值、实现可重入逻辑或使用特殊 approve 机制),导致 DEX 路由器调用失败。

- 转账税 / 回退机制:扣税、销毁或重新基于持仓分配的代币在 AMM 交易时会导致预期接收数量和路由逻辑不匹配,从而失败。

- 流动性不足或路由器不支持:没有足够的 LP、代币未在主流 DEX 上列出,或 TP 内置的 DEX 聚合器未纳入目标池。

- 跨链与 RPC 问题:代币存在桥接、跨链映射或网络未添加到钱包中;RPC 节点不稳定或滞后会导致交易失败或查询不到代币信息。

- 小数位与精度异常:合约设置极端小数位(如 0 或非常大)或非标准精度导致数值计算异常,影响签名或路由。

二、安卓端与客户端层面限制

- APP 权限与 WebView:移动端 dApp 浏览器或内置交换界面在用户交互和签名流程上与桌面不同,某些深度交互(例如分步调用、复杂 approve)可能被限制。

- 版本兼容性:钱包或内置聚合器版本过旧,缺少最新路由或合约解析规则。

三、安全工具与防护建议

- 使用链上/链下安全工具:在操作前通过区块链浏览器、合约源码审计平台(如 Etherscan/ BscScan、CertiK 报告)检查代币合约。利用 Tx simulator(如 Tenderly)或交易沙箱模拟潜在失败。

- 代币风险扫描:使用 Token Sniffer、DappRadar、CoinGecko 及社区信誉检索,查看是否有“honeypot”(允许买入但禁止卖出)或 blacklist 报告。

- 硬件钱包与多签:对大额资产优先使用硬件钱包或智能合约钱包(例如多签或社交恢复钱包)以降低因手机环境被盗导致的风险。

四、全球化科技进步与跨链演化

- 标准化推动:随着 EVM 兼容链、IBC、跨链消息协议(如 Wormhole、LayerZero)发展,跨链代币互操作性增强,但桥的复杂性与安全风险并存,仍需谨慎。

- 去中心化聚合器与路由优化:聚合器可以改善流动性碎片问题,但也需要及时更新路由器和手续费模型以应对不同链的差异。

- 监管与合规区域差异:跨国法规对某些代币/交易类型有限制,或导致中心化交易对接与链上互操作性受到影响,间接造成兑换失败或下架。

五、市场策略与项目方考虑

- 流动性策略:项目方若未提供足够 LP 或采取锁仓/分阶段交易策略,会导致兑换受限;同时项目可能把交易对限制在特定 DEX。

- 上架与激励:集中在主流交易对与激励(挖矿、补贴)可提升兑换成功率,反之则增加失败概率。

- 风险管理:部分项目为防止套利或 bot,设定转账限制或延迟机制,短期内会影响普通用户兑换体验。

六、未来支付管理与代币可用性

- 稳定币与可预测结算:未来支付体系更依赖低波动性资产与链间原子结算,减少复杂代币在支付场景的使用。

- 可组合支付协议:支付与清算将越来越依赖链下通道、二层扩容和快速 finality,以提升移动端的用户体验和兑换成功率。

七、分布式身份(DID)与账户治理的作用

- DID 与可验证凭证:通过去中心化身份可携带信用与白名单信息,帮助项目对合规用户放宽兑换限制,同时保护链上匿名性。

- 身份驱动权限:未来合约可基于 DID 决定 transfer 权限或税率,实现更灵活的兑换控制和差异化策略。

八、账户找回与恢复策略

- 私钥/助记词优先策略:助记词是根本,离线安全保存至关重要;建议多个冷备份和加密备份。

- 社交恢复与智能合约钱包:移动端易丢失设备,采用社交恢复或 MPC、阈值签名钱包可以在不暴露私钥的情况下恢复账户访问。

- 托管与保险:对非专业用户或对资金高度依赖者,可考虑托管服务或保险机制作为补充。

九、实操检查与常见解决步骤(供用户逐步排查)

1)在区块链浏览器核实代币合约是否标准、是否存在黑名单或交易限制;

2)在 DEX(如 Uniswap/Pancake)中尝试手动添加代币合约并检查流动性;

3)检查并更换 RPC 节点或网络,尝试在桌面钱包重试;

4)检查是否需要先 approve,或增加 slippage 以适配转账税(注意风险);

5)升级 TP 到最新版或尝试其他钱包/硬件钱包签名;

6)如为跨链代币,确认桥状态并使用受信任桥进行转移。

结语:安卓端 TP 无法兑换某些代币,既有技术性原因,也与合约设计、市场策略、全球化监管与用户身份管理演进有关。面对这类问题,用户应以安全为先,结合链上工具与多重恢复机制进行防护,同时对项目的合约与流动性策略保持警惕。未来随着跨链技术、DID 与智能钱包的发展,兑换体验会更成熟,但合约与项目层面的风险仍需长期关注。

作者:程景晖发布时间:2026-01-13 01:50:04

评论

小林

作者把合约层面的原因讲得很清楚,尤其是钩子函数和转账税的解释,受教了。

CryptoNinja

建议补充一些常用 Tx simulator 的操作步骤,方便普通用户实际演练。

张晓

个人遇到过因为 slippage 太低导致失败,按文中步骤调整就解决了,感谢分享。

BlueHawk

对社交恢复和 MPC 的介绍很有用,移动端丢手机后再也不想只靠助记词了。

相关阅读
<noscript dropzone="_cw"></noscript><abbr dir="isc"></abbr><i draggable="3m0"></i><strong dropzone="my_"></strong>